Through The Windows

Through the Windows is the final project of Architectural Design 1, Semester 1, 2014/2015. The concept is literally depicts the space is designed with many windows and methaporically means the user is someone who believe that "By reading books, you're actually opened up the windows of the world" which means by reading, you can understand many new things and know how the world runs.
 
This personal space is designed within 10 X 10 metres square to serve as a place for the user to enjoy his hobbies which are reading and sleeping. The interior serves as a mini library and reading area which are located at ground floor and first floor respectively. Not to mentioned, there is a special area for the user to sleep which is located at the ground floor and the space is strategically design under some shady trees which gives the user an experience sleeping under a shady tree. Architecturally, the design is derived from the basic platonic shape which is a sphere and by using the geodesic dome, the windows are designed to allow the natural ventilation and lighting.
